The Dalai Lama has been living in exile in India since 1959 following a failed uprising against Chinese rule in Tibet.
Initially, the Dalai Lama pushed for Tibet's full independence, but since the 1970s he has adopted the "Middle‑Way Approach": accepting Chinese sovereignty but seeking autonomy for Tibet within China.
